The Dark Side: Avoiding Empty Calories Behind Addictive UI

Sad But Necessary Warning: Yes, even chocolate cake disguised as vitamins exists. Not every brightly-colored interactive widget brings value. Red Flag Check List:
    ✔ No meaningful progression systems? ✔ Just flashy rewards without actual learning outcomes? ✔ Engagement built purely on endless repetition loops?

If it looks like gaming junk food, well…it probably is unless specifically vetted for legitimate nutrition value.
